Golden Chicken with Noodles

Prep time is about 5 minutes. Cooking time in the Crockpot  is 7 to 8 hours on low, 4 to 5 on high.

2 Cans of Campbells Cream of Chicken Soup

1/2 Cup Water

1/4 Cup Lemon Juice

1 Tablespoon Dijon Mustard

1 1/2 teaspoon Garlic Powder

8 Large Carrots, Sliced

8 Skinless Boneless Chicken Brest Halves

Cooked Egg Noodles

Chopped Fresh Parsley

1. Stir the soup, water, lemon juice, mustard, garlic powder and carrots in your Crockpot. Add the Chicken and spoon the soup mixture so that it covers the Chicken.

2. Cover and cook on Low for 7 to 8 hours or until the chicken is cooked through. You can also cook this dish on high for 4 to 5 hours.

3. Serve over Cooked Egg Noodles. Sprinkle with the parsley.

This will make 8 servings.
